The waveform preview in Clipforge renders from a downsampled peak file rather than the raw audio, generated at upload time by the Brindle worker pool. This keeps scrubbing responsive even on hour-long sessions, at the cost of a few seconds of preprocessing. For the release, we froze the downsampling parameters after testing against Orla's podcast corpus — changing them invalidates every cached peak file. The shipped constants are these.

limits module of fafog-tawef:
CAPS = {
    "belath": 369,
    "queneth": 818,
    "ralwyn": 169,
    "goriel": 1004,
    "novvan": 808,
}

Please cascade the following to your branch managers with care. Effective next quarter, we will stop accepting new orders for the Parlane appliance series. Existing stock may be sold through, but no replenishment will be issued after the cut-off. Warranty service continues for the full contractual period; spares will route through the Hartveil depot. Branch managers should prepare customer scripts using the attached guidance and avoid speculation about successor products. The confidential summary of the related business plans appears below.

internal memo for kadug-tawep: The northern region missed its Wenvan quota by 27.3 percent last quarter. Soroxox Holdings plans to lower the Aldix list price by 8.2 percent in November. The steering committee signed off on a budget of $264.1 million for Project Briix. The renewal with Quenethax Freight closes at $65.6 million a year, 21.0 percent below the last contract.

**Onboarding: Meet the Tallygrove Sidecar**

Welcome aboard! Every service we ship gets a tallygrove sidecar that scrapes local metrics and batches them to the aggregation tier — no direct pushes, ever. As release manager, you'll mostly care that the sidecar version is pinned in each release manifest and bumped during the monthly train. One quirk: the sidecar's credential store locks itself after three failed handshakes, which happens sometimes during cutovers. When that occurs, you unlock it with the recovery passphrase provided just below.

recovery phrase for fajeg-kawep: druix-gorius-briax-ulaeth-fraox-lammir-pelox-jormir-pelwyn-julir